Is 10 286 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 10 286 is about 101.420.

Thus, the square root of 10 286 is not an integer, and therefore 10 286 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 10 286?

The square of a number (here 10 286) is the result of the product of this number (10 286) by itself (i.e., 10 286 × 10 286); the square of 10 286 is sometimes called "raising 10 286 to the power 2", or "10 286 squared".

The square of 10 286 is 105 801 796 because 10 286 × 10 286 = 10 2862 = 105 801 796.

As a consequence, 10 286 is the square root of 105 801 796.
